Patrick Mahomes Injury Update: Kansas City Chiefs Confirm Results of Athlete’s MRI


 Kansas City Chiefs Confirm Results of Athlete's MRI

The Kansas City Chiefs are confirming the injury Patrick Mahomes has sustained.

The 30-year-old quarterback suffered a knee injury during Sunday’s (December 14) game against the Los Angeles Chargers at Arrowhead Stadium.

Towards the end of the game, Patrick went down and was later helped off the field and back to the locker room. He later went to the doctor to be further evaluated and the results have been revealed.

“An MRI has confirmed that Chiefs QB Patrick Mahomes sustained a torn ACL in his left knee in today’s game. Patrick and the club are currently exploring surgical options,” the sports team shared on social media.

Following his injury, Patrick took to his own Twitter/X to thank fans for their support.

“Don’t know why this had to happen. And not going to lie it’s hurts. But all we can do now is Trust in God and attack every single day over and over again. Thank you Chiefs kingdom for always supporting me and for everyone who has reached out and sent prayers. I Will be back stronger than ever ⏰,” he wrote.

Sunday’s game saw the Chiefs lose by three points and confirmed that they will not be heading to the playoffs for the first time in 10 years.
